SCHOOL BUSINESS MANAGER
DIRECTOR OF SCHOOL SERVICES 
Soulbury Scale 20-23 + 2(currently £60,283-£66,121)

Thornleigh Salesian College is looking to appoint a full time, permanent School Business Manager to join our Strategic Leadership Team as the Director of School Services.

This is an exciting opportunity for the successful candidate to play a central role in helping shape the vision and direction of our school over the next five to ten years as we continue to grow and develop. We are looking to appoint a person who has excellent inter-personal and organisational skills who can take a central role on our school leadership team.

The Director of School Services is a wide-ranging role and the successful candidate will have considerable experience in leading and managing financial management systems, budgeting, premises and facilities, school administration, HR, health and safety as well as having the skills to manage a large team of support staff.

This is a highly rewarding but demanding role, which would suit a candidate with drive and passion. Our school is high achieving and successful-our children are at the heart of all our decision making and we build all our structures and systems to ensure that every child has the opportunity to fulfil their potential.

It is important that all staff in our school understand and are aligned to our Salesian ethos, which is rooted in Respect, Understanding, Affection and Humour. We offer a pleasant, supportive working environment, a forward thinking and outward looking leadership team and a real commitment to continuous professional development.
